How to tell fake uranium glass from real?

The easiest way to tell if uranium glass is real is to look at it under UV light. Real uranium glass will glow bright green under the light. The brightness of the colour will depend on the uranium content, but if glass glows under UV, it is unmistakably uranium glass.

What is the most valuable uranium glass?

While most common uranium glass pieces cost $20–$100, exceptionally rare and decorative antique pieces can command thousands. The highest-priced items are often large 19th-century Bohemian art glass or elaborate Victorian epergnes. In the collector market, iconic 20th-century items also fetch staggering sums.

Is all vintage green glass uranium?

Even vintage versions may not be uranium glass, because companies could mix green glass and milk glass to get a very similar hue, without the costly uranium. If the name of an item doesn't give the professional a hint, they will often use a blacklight to check the items.

How common is it to find uranium glass?

Uranium glass is moderately common. Millions of antique pieces—ranging from plates and bowls to figurines and beads—were produced between the 1830s and 1940s. While highly prized by collectors, many pieces still surface in thrift stores and estate sales, often mistaken for normal glassware by sellers.

What happens if I touch uranium 238?

Because uranium decays by alpha particles, external exposure to uranium is not as dangerous as exposure to other radioactive elements because the skin will block the alpha particles. Ingestion of high concentrations of uranium, however, can cause severe health effects, such as cancer of the bone or liver.
